Transaction 069105a385b4e0e98d49b24595ec639a57fcfcc5927d5b9467c1f1560d521a02
1 Input
1 Output
-
069105a385b4e0e98d49b24595ec639a57fcfcc5927d5b9467c1f1560d521a02:0
- value
- 40375855
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 768982f4d015837e8777239871f32740b40f916e OP_EQUAL
- address
- 3CVnPedWx9UXZAsPNYKcesgLv9pJvXTiSF